Northern Pines United Camp: frequently asked questions
Is Northern Pines United Camp's water safe to drink?
Northern Pines United Camp is an active transient non-community water system regulated under the Safe Drinking Water Act, overseen by the MN state drinking water program. EPA SDWA violation and enforcement records for this system are being added to AquaCensus from EPA ECHO; consult EPA ECHO or your annual Consumer Confidence Report for its current compliance status.
Who runs Northern Pines United Camp?
Northern Pines United Camp (PWSID MN5290397) is a private-owned transient non-community water system, regulated by the MN state drinking water program.
How many people does Northern Pines United Camp serve?
Northern Pines United Camp reports serving 150 people through 20 service connections in Hubbard County, Minnesota.
Where does Northern Pines United Camp get its water?
EPA SDWIS lists this system's primary water source as groundwater.
